2012 Ram Cargo Van - Truck unveils new cargo van platform First Review Video

Ram Cargo Van is nothing other than a Dodge Grand Caravan adapted to work constraints, it was also so far sold at Dodge. In short, take this minivan, remove the rear side windows (it is possible to have), remove the seats of the second and third rows and you get this utility. Two floors with aluminum frame is available with or without storage space. The load is 818 kg and the vehicle can tow more than 3600 kg (class 1). The equipment is suitable with LED lights, a dual-zone air conditioning or ESP. For the rest, we find all the features of a Grand Caravan families and in particular the very good Pentastar V6 under the hood. Ram does not disclose the price. The marketing will take place in the third quarter of 2011.

Nissan Murano Cross Cabriolet: Nissan shows open SUV

A big SUV as a convertible? While this sounds pretty crazy. But that's what Nissan has in front of the Murano Cross Cabriolet . At the Los Angeles Auto Show (19 to 28 November 2010), the new model celebrating premiere. There are no official pictures of it yet, but we will see now, what is the Murano might open. Four-wheel drive and seating for four According to Nissan, the world's first crossover convertible four-wheel drive is space for four adults and offer plenty of baggage - and with even the top down. In addition, the manufacturer promises a high-quality interior. More official info is still not current. Why is it being considered safe, whether the Murano Cross Cabriolet as a two-or four-door is. Also unclear is whether the Cross Cabriolet will come only as a study or whether a series is planned.
